Saudi jets dropped thousands of leaflets over Hodeida on Wednesday, warning civilians not to cooperate with Houthi-led troops and instead to help the Aden-based regime with restoring the embattled country under its control.
With Saudi Arabia reportedly amassing a naval flotilla on the Red Sea to capture Hudaydah, the Sana’a government issued a decree on Tuesday appointing Republican Guard commander Yousef Al-Madani to draw up plans for the defense of the Hajjah and Hodeida regions.
He was also promoted to Major General, according to an Al-Masdar News field correspondent.
Hodeida province is entirely under the control of the Sana’a based government.
